Eldoret Aviation Training Institute, a market leader in aviation and commercial training locally and regionally, was established in February, 1999 to enhance excellence and set new standards in the aviation industry and its allied sectors. It was conceptualized and established by professionals within the aviation industry to provide adequately trained manpower.
Situated along the busy Eldoret – Airport Road stands the now spectacular Aviation Centre. Eldoret Aviation Training Institute offers a wide range of courses in nine academic disciplines namely; Aeronautical Engineering, Travel, Tourism & Hospitality, Mass Communication, Business Studies, Fire Protection Safety and Technology, Airport Operations & Flight Dispatch, and Information & Communication Technology.
To facilitate a market driven training, Eldoret Aviation Training Institute has well equipped workshops, a modern ICT laboratory and a reference library. Currently, the institute has over 500 students from all over the country and the neighboring states. You can also make inquiries for Private Pilot License (PPL), Commercial Pilot License (CPL) Instrument Rating (IR) and Multi Engine Rating (MER) flying courses form All Asia Aviation Academy (Phillipines) at the institute. The ongoing expansion of its physical facilities and development of its manpower is clear demonstration that institute aims to offer degree programmes in various disciplines in the future.
On the academic front, EATI has continued to post excellent results in national and international exams and is a teaching as well as examinations Centre for Kenya National Examinations Council (KNEC), Institute of Fire Engineers (IFE) and Institute for the Management of Information Systems (IMIS) among others.

There are four semesters in any given year (each semester is at least 12 Weeks). Students’ intakes are in January, May, July, September and November.
Please note that places are given on the basis of first come first served. Our policy is to have small number of students per class in order to optimize on the teacher/students ratio. You are therefore advised to confirm you booking early.
Reservations for courses are accepted on a first-come first-served basis. EATI reserves the right to change or cancel courses/fees under unavoidable circumstances.
Once the courses have been advertised in the press, the applicant is at liberty to apply for any course provided, he/she meets the minimum qualification for entry that course. The college will then invite the applicant for a written interview, and upon passing the interview; a letter of admission is issued or sent to the applicant.
However, those applicants who fail to meet the minimum qualifications for the preferred courses will be advised to take another course related to their field of interest.
